What is the correct way to set the time on my Seth Thomas Grandfather clock?  Should the pendulum be stopped?  Thanks for your help.

Answer
You didnot give me much information on your clock so I can only provide a generic answer.  You set the time by moving the minute hand forward, never backward.  If the clock is ahead of time simply stop it and restart at the correct time, or, if the clock went by current time, set to correct time by moving the minute hand forward.  When setting the clock be moving the minute hand forward let each quarter hour chime sequence complete before moving the hand to the next quarter.  I hope this will help you.  Regards WJP
